Mental Benefits: Playing card games can provide a great workout for your brain. Many games require strategic thinking, problem-solving, and quick decision-making. For example, games like bridge and poker involve evaluating the strengths and weaknesses of your hand, anticipating your opponent's moves, and adjusting your strategy accordingly. By playing these types of games regularly, you can improve your cognitive function, memory, and concentration.
In addition, card games can be a great way to keep your mind sharp as you age. Studies have shown that older adults who regularly engage in mentally stimulating activities like card games may have a lower risk of developing dementia and other cognitive impairments.
Social Benefits: Card games can also provide a fun and engaging way to socialize with friends and family. Whether you're playing a casual game of Go Fish or a more competitive game like Spades, card games can bring people together and create lasting memories.
Playing card games can also help develop important social skills like communication, teamwork, and sportsmanship. When playing games with others, you must learn to communicate effectively, listen to others, and work together to achieve a common goal. These skills can be valuable not only in card games but also in everyday life.
Emotional Benefits: Finally, playing card games can have a range of emotional benefits. For example, card games can help reduce stress and anxiety by providing a fun and distracting activity. Studies have shown that engaging in leisure activities like card games can help reduce cortisol levels, which are associated with stress.
Card games can also be a great way to boost your mood and promote feelings of happiness and relaxation. When playing card games, you have the opportunity to focus on the present moment and enjoy the company of others, which can be a great way to unwind and de-stress.
